SQL LOWER函数与LIKE子句结合使用

发布时间:2024-10-23 18:32:41 作者:小樊
来源:亿速云 阅读:78

在 SQL 中,LOWER 函数和 LIKE 子句可以结合使用,以便在查询中执行不区分大小写的模式匹配

以下是使用 LOWER 函数和 LIKE 子句结合的一个示例:

假设我们有一个名为 employees 的表,其中包含以下数据:

id first_name last_name age city
1 John Doe 30 New York
2 Jane Smith 28 Los Angeles
3 Bob Johnson 40 Chicago

现在,假设我们想要查找所有名字以 “jo” 开头的员工,无论他们姓什么。我们可以使用 LOWER 函数和 LIKE 子句来实现这一点,如下所示:

SELECT * FROM employees
WHERE LOWER(first_name) LIKE 'jo%';

这将返回以下结果:

id first_name last_name age city
1 John Doe 30 New York
2 Jane Smith 28 Los Angeles

在这个查询中,我们首先使用 LOWER 函数将 first_name 列的值转换为小写,然后使用 LIKE 子句查找以 “jo” 开头的字符串。百分号(%)是一个通配符,表示任意数量的字符。因此,‘jo%’ 匹配任何以 “jo” 开头的字符串。

推荐阅读:
  1. sql_server基础学习
  2. sql语句都有哪些

免责声明:本站发布的内容(图片、视频和文字)以原创、转载和分享为主,文章观点不代表本网站立场,如果涉及侵权请联系站长邮箱:is@yisu.com进行举报,并提供相关证据,一经查实,将立刻删除涉嫌侵权内容。

sql

上一篇:文本数据规范化LOWER函数助力

下一篇:转换大小写SQL LOWER函数详解

相关阅读

您好,登录后才能下订单哦!

密码登录
登录注册
其他方式登录
点击 登录注册 即表示同意《亿速云用户服务条款》